Understanding Cataract Surgery Process



Exploring the steps associated with cataract surgical procedure can help minimize any kind of anxiety or uncertainty you may have concerning the treatment. Cataract surgery is an usual and highly successful treatment that entails removing the over cast lens in your eye and replacing it with a clear man-made lens.

Before the surgical treatment, your eye will certainly be numbed with eye decreases or a shot to ensure you do not feel any type of pain throughout the procedure. The doctor will certainly make a little incision in your eye to access the cataract and break it up making use of ultrasound waves prior to thoroughly removing it.

Post-Operative Care Tips



After cataract surgery, supplying correct post-operative care is important for your liked one's healing. Ensure they wear the protective guard over their eye as instructed by the medical professional. Help them provide prescribed eye declines and medications on schedule to avoid infection and aid recovery.

Motivate your liked one to avoid touching or scrubing their eyes, as this can cause problems. Help them in adhering to any kind of limitations on bending, raising hefty things, or taking part in strenuous activities to avoid strain on the eyes. Make certain they participate in all follow-up visits with the eye doctor for keeping an eye on progress.



Maintain the eye area clean and completely dry, preventing water or soap straight in the eyes. Urge your liked one to put on sunglasses to shield their eyes from bright light and glare during the recovery procedure. Be patient and supportive as they recoup, providing assistance with everyday jobs as needed.
